Alpine SWE-1044E
Thiele-Small parameters
| Nominal size | 10" |
|---|---|
| Impedance | 4 Ω |
| Fs | 34 Hz |
| Qts | 0.497 |
| Qes | 0.6 |
| Qms | 2.9 |
| Vas | 49 L |
| Sd | 480 cm² |
| Xmax | 8.5 mm |
| Re | 3.31 Ω |
| Bl | 1.33 T·m |
| Mms | 146.1 g |
| Pe | 150 W |
| Sensitivity | 86.9 dB |
Alignment hint
| EBP | 57 · flexible |
|---|---|
| Sealed Vb (Qtc ≈ 0.71) | ≈ 47.8 L |
EBP 50-100: works in either a sealed or ported alignment.
Rules of thumb from T/S parameters only. Verify against a real simulation before cutting wood.
